The Larner College of Medicine Division of Public Health’s Micro-Certificate Graduate Study in Health Equity is a 6-credit, 2-course program that gives students the opportunity to explore healthy practices and disease prevention across all populations.

Program Overview

This online program is designed for Graduate students, health practitioners, public health professionals, researchers, and environmental professionals. It can be completed as a stand-alone program or as part of a Master’s, MD, or PhD program.

Curriculum

The Micro-Certificate of Graduate Study in Health Equity is a 6-credit, 2-course program consisting of 2 required courses.

Required courses:

  • PH6010 Public Health &Health Policy
  • PH6160 Social Determinants of Health

Courses taught by faculty experts from UVM’s College of Medicine, College of Nursing and Health Sciences, the Vermont Department of Health, and experts trained at the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ention

Individualized academic advising

Courses offered during Spring, Fall, Summer terms to ensure that you can fit the program into your work or academic schedule
